

Pearl Elizabeth Gonzales, age 68, passed away with her family and friends at her side on Friday, May 21, 2021. She was born on January 1, 1953 in Visalia, California to Jim and Vicky Gonzales and resided in her family home (built by her father) until her passing. Pearl attended Highland and Houston Elementary School, Green Acres Jr. High School, and Redwood High School. She was also a very proud graduate of both UC Davis and Fresno State, obtaining her Bachelor of Science degree in Mathematics and her teaching credentials. Pearl went on to become a teacher for Farmersville Unified School District, where she devotedly taught her entire career. Pearl lived her life to the fullest and enjoyed driving her ‘63 Impala, going to the movies, attending concerts, and traveling the world with friends and family. Left to honor Pearl and carry on her legacy are her four siblings, Henry, Harvey, Richard, and Arlene Gonzales, 13 nieces and nephews, 2 great nieces, and 1 great nephew. Pearl was preceded in death by both of her parents.
